ROA Unveils First-Ever U.S. Tour: See The Dates

ROA has unveiled his first-ever tour in the U.S., set to take place this fall, Billboard can exclusively announce on Monday (Aug.

31).

Tours by Latin Artists Announced for 2026 (Updating) Produced by Zamora Live, the Puerto Rican breakout star will kick off his 19-date stint on Oct.

8 in Miami’s Fillmore Miami Beach and wrap Dec.

12 at Santander Performing Arts Center in Reading, Pennsylvania.

In between, he will visit key cities including Chicago, Houston, New York and Los Angeles.

The live production, which follows his international tour across Latin America and Europe, will “transform the world of his RIAA-certified project Private Suite and his genre-defying sound into an immersive concert experience,” according to a press statement.

A 2026 Billboard Latin Artist to Watch , ROA is pioneering the sultry trapsoul movement with hits such as “ETA” with De La Rose, Luar La L, Omar Courtz & Yan Block; “Fantasía”; and “Netflix and Chill” with Chris Jedi and Anuel AA—all of which have entered the Billboard charts.

“The connection [with my fans] comes from the musicality — because, although these songs share some of my DNA, they are all very different,” he previously told Billboard.

“It means that in the last year, my sound has crossed over and is transcending.” Presale tickets begin at 10 a.m. local time on Sept.

3, followed by general sale at 10 a.m. local time on Sept.

4 via roausatour.com .
